[b][u]Giant, Obsidian[/u] Huge Giant (Fire, Spirit) Hit Dice:[/b] 20d8+160 (250 hp) [b]Initiative:[/b] +2 (Dex) [b]Speed:[/b] 40' (base 50') [b]AC:[/b] 23 (-2 Size, +2 Dex, +6 natural, +7 Huge Great Armor) [b]Attacks:[/b] Gargantuan Naginata +24/+19/+14 melee; or rock +15/+10/+5 ranged; or Large Wakizashi +24/+19/+14 melee [b]Damage:[/b] Gargantuan Naginata 4d6+16; rock 2d6+11; large wakizashi 2d6+11 [b]Face/Reach:[/b] 10' by 10'/20' (w. naginata.) [b]Special Attacks:[/b] Rock throwing, spell-like abilities, [b]Special Qualities:[/b] Rock catching, damage reduction 15/+3, spell resistance 28, fire subtype, electricity resistance 20, jade vulnerability, [b]Saves:[/b] Fort +12, Ref +6, Will +6 [b]Abilities:[/b] Str 32, Dex 15, Con 26, Int 18, Wis 19, Cha 18, [b]Skills:[/b] Concentration +13, Iatsu Focus* +12, Knowledge (spirits) +9, Listen +9, Spot +9 [b]Feats:[/b] Cleave, Great [i]Ki[/i] Shout*, Large and in Charge*, [i]Ki[/i] Shout*, Power Attack (-15/+15), * These feats are described in either OA or Sword and Fist. [b]Climate/Terrain:[/b] Warm marsh, mountains and underground, [b]Orgainization:[/b] Solitary, pair, family (3-5) or clan (10-50 plus one leader of 5th-10th level, plus one shugenja of 5-10th level) [b]Challenge Rating:[/b] 19 [b]Treasure:[/b] Double Standard [b]Alignment:[/b] Usually Lawful Evil [b]Advancement:[/b] By character class. Obsidian Giants are one of seven giant races native to the oriental continent of Rhiran (the other being: Bamboo, Highland, Jade, Lowland, the Ogre Mage, and the Wang Liang.) Obsidian Giants resemble imense humanoids with skin the color of charred obsidian, their eyes are red, and they lack hair, except for a long and thin grey beard in the males. Obsidian Giants have been known to reach an age of 800 years. [b]Combat:[/b] Obsidian Giants are master combatants, using their Ki shout early and often to strike fear into their opponents hearts. They use their spell-like abilities to make themselves even more fearsome and to weaken and hurt those who are unaffected by their Ki-Shout. If at all possible, they enjoy setting up ambushes and pitfalls to wear down their opponents even more. [b]Spell-Like Abilities:[/b] At will - [i]Doom[/i], [i]Entropic Shield[/i], [i]Ghost Light[/i], and [i]Pass Without Trace[/i]; 3/day - [i]Ancestral Vengance[/i], [i]Animate Dead[/i], [i]Apparition[/i], [i]Circle of Flame[/i], [i]Cure Critical Wounds[/i], [i]Dispel Magic[/i], [i]Haste[/i], [i]Hold Person[/i], [i]Know the Shadows[/i], [i]Levitate[/i], [i]Mental Weakness[/i], and [i]Produce Flame[/i]; 1/day - [i]Earthquake[/i], [i]Heal[/i], [i]Horrid Wilting[/i], [i]Internal Fire[/i], and [i]True Seeing[/i]; These are as cast by a 20th level shugenja, save DC 14 plus spell level. [b]Jade Vulnerability (Ex):[/b] Jade weapons ignor the obsidian giants damage reduction, and the giant takes double damage from such weapons. [b]Skills:[/b] Obsidian Giants recieve skillpoints as if they where large creatures. [b]Obsidian Giant Society:[/b] Obsidian Giants are xenophobic to the extreme, attacking and killing other sentient races on sight unless those creatures are in superior numbers. Fortunatly these imense giants are also very reclusive, settleing in swamps, mountain valleys, and caves deep beneath the earth. They sustain themselves on hunting and growing crops, they're also very fond of rice. [b]Obsidian Giant Characters:[/b] Obsidian Giants favored class is shugenja, and most Obsidian Giant leaders are either shugenjas or samurai/shugenjas. Obsidian Giant Shamans favor the following domains: Ancestor, Flame, Knowledge, Metal, River, Stone, War, and Wood. But are by no means limited to those choices.
